I'm using my employer's Outlook web access. If I take more than a certain
time (I think 10 minutes) composing an email, then when I hit send I get a
message that I need to log back in because my session has timed out (or
something like that). When I do log back in, the message I had been working
on is deleted.

I saw a short thread about this back in 2005 and 2006. Has there been any
change in this since then? Is there any fix for this, or does anyone have
any information on why this can't be fixed?

FYI, I have once been able to successfully migrate back (by hitting my
browser's back button) to my composition page to retrieve my work. But other
times this has not worked. When it did work, I had to respond to a message
box telling me that the the browers had to re-post data to load that page (or
something similar). I clicked "ok" or "yes." So if you find yourself in
this position, give that a try if nothing else.
